A fully resourced 205-slide scheme of work for Lord of the Flies, designed to support GCSE English Literature students in developing critical, conceptual and analytical skills. This complete unit covers every chapter, exploring key characters, themes, context and authorial intention. A week-by-week overview at the start aids long-term planning, and the lessons are packed with student-led, creative and engaging activities.
This resource is designed with the Eduqas Component 2 exam in mind, but can be easily adapted for other exam boards. Aimed at students targeting grade 7 and above, but flexible enough to support a wide range of learners.
Included resources:
- Knowledge audit
- Chapter-by-chapter comprehension and analysis questions
- Key extracts for close textual analysis
- Civilisation vs savagery tracking sheet
- Tracking the beast throughout the novel – essay planning document
- Essay planning notes
- Essay preparation pack focusing on Jack, violence and the beast
- Suggested extension-style tasks for each chapter
- Long-answer question planning templates and model support
